John Bode and His Ever Lovin' Law
Whilst seated upon the commode,
An astronomer, Johann Elert Bode
Found a celestial law
Which had nary a flaw
Which he phrased in the form of an ode.
Each planet you see is removed from the sun
By a distance twice farther than the preceding one
Not a half, I lament
Not three hundred percent
But just twice! (Now isn't this fun?)
